Ordinals
beta
Sat 90701926392209
decimal
18140.1926392209
degree
0°18140′2012″1926392209‴
percentile
4.319139356761008%
name
nfaumpsqnsa
cycle
0
epoch
0
period
8
block
18140
offset
1926392209
timestamp
2009-06-26 20:41:52 UTC
rarity
common
prev
next